The Island SMBC held their annual Open Day competition at the sports hall in Cornelius Ver-
muyden School, Canvey Island. The prime organisers were Alan Jones, Sheila and Roger
Booker and Eileen and John Bellett. Various other club members helped out on the day with the
raffle, Tombola etc. There were four groups of five teams playing eight timed ends, nine for the
final. The scoring was 2 points for a win and 1 point per end won, so winning each end was very
important to rattle up points.
In Group A, Stonyhill won this first group by beating East Tilbury A , Ramsden Bellhouse
B, Stonyhill B and Hatfield Peverel. East Tilbury A were Runners-up having beaten Hatfield
Peverel and Ramsden Bellhouse B. Stonyhill B and Hatfield Peverel were joint third having
beaten Tilbury A and Stonyhill B respectively, with Ramsden Bellhouse B bringing up the rear
on shot difference but having beaten Hatfield Peverel.
In Group B, Outwood Common A emerged as winners, beating Willow Park B, Friends of
Essex and Outwood Common B. Willow Park B were Runners-up having beaten East Tilbury
B, Friends of Essex and Outwood Common B.
